What is data archiving?
Data archiving is the process of moving data to slower, larger, cheaper storage media or devices. For example, keep old data in an archive storage device and restore it from the archive storage device each time it is needed. This approach can save main memory space, reduce the size of the database, and improve database performance. Generally speaking, the goals of data archiving are to save space, improve data accessibility, and improve data security.
How to use data archiving function in PHP?
In PHP, two main data archiving functions are provided: gzcompress() and gzuncompress(). The gzcompress() function is used to compress data, and the gzuncompress() function is used to decompress the compressed data.
Gzip is a streaming compression algorithm that can compress files or data streams into small byte arrays. This compressed data can be saved in the file system or embedded directly into a web page. The gzcompress() function in PHP can compress data using gz encoding format, and the gzuncompress() function can be used to decompress gzip-compressed data.
The following is a sample code using the PHP data archiving function:
<?php // 原始数据 $data = '这是一段测试数据'; // 使用gzcompress()函数将数据压缩 $compressedData = gzcompress($data); // 输出压缩后的字符串 echo "压缩后的数据:$compressedData"; // 解压缩数据 $uncompressedData = gzuncompress($compressedData); // 输出解压缩后的字符串 echo "解压缩后的数据:$uncompressedData"; ?>
In this example, the original data is compressed into a string, and then compressed using the gzcompress() function to obtain the compression After outputting the data, you can see the length of the compressed data. Then, use the gzuncompress() function to decompress the compressed data, and obtain a piece of original data and output it.
Note: The compressed data may be longer bytes than the original data because the compression algorithm is not efficient in some cases.

In PHP, weak references are implemented through the WeakReference class and will not prevent the garbage collector from reclaiming objects. Weak references are suitable for scenarios such as caching systems and event listeners. It should be noted that it cannot guarantee the survival of objects and that garbage collection may be delayed.

The \_\_invoke method allows objects to be called like functions. 1. Define the \_\_invoke method so that the object can be called. 2. When using the $obj(...) syntax, PHP will execute the \_\_invoke method. 3. Suitable for scenarios such as logging and calculator, improving code flexibility and readability.
